Decentralized Identity: The Future of Online Verification

The current system of online verification is problematic , relying on centralized authorities who often possess user data. Decentralized identity (DID) offers a innovative alternative. Instead of trusting a organization to verify your information, DIDs empower individuals to control their digital profile. This shift utilizes distributed copyright technology, allowing users to selectively share verifiable claims about themselves securely without intermediaries. Imagine a future where logging into services requires only a single digital identity, eliminating password clutter and reducing the risk of privacy violations. The benefits are substantial, including enhanced security and a decreased reliance on large corporations to validate who you represent . Ultimately, decentralized identity represents a crucial step towards a more trustworthy and user-centric internet.

Top Companies Innovating Distributed Credentials Solutions

Several organizations are at the cutting edge of revolutionizing how we control our digital identities. The players are building groundbreaking decentralized credential frameworks that enable individuals with greater control over their data. Particularly , initiatives from companies like Blockstack (now Hiro), Sovrin Foundation, Civic, uPort (now part of Origin Protocol), and Mattermost (with its DID-based authentication) are demonstrating the promise of self-sovereign identity . In addition , new ventures like Alice and Spoke are launching fresh approaches to trusted credentials and data ownership . At the core, these pioneers are driving the direction of digital authentication .

  • Hiro – Prioritizing on a decentralized platform ecosystem.
  • Sovrin Foundation – Contributing the Sovrin System for self-sovereign credentials .
  • Civic – Delivering secure credential confirmation services .
  • uPort – Creating a individual-led decentralized credential platform .
  • Mattermost – Incorporating Decentralized Identifiers for authentication.
  • Alice – Working on verifiable credentials and personal data sharing .
  • Spoke – Designing platforms for digital credentials.

Decentralized Domains vs. Traditional Domains : A Blockchain-based Profile Transition

The digital landscape is undergoing a remarkable change as Web3 domains emerge as an alternative to conventional web addresses. Unlike legacy domain systems, which are governed by centralized organizations, Web3 domains offer people increased control and autonomy over their web address. This represents a core shift in how we think about identity on the internet . Here's the differences :

  • Standard domains require registration through a third-party provider .
  • Web3 domains are typically held as tokens, offering verifiable ownership.
  • Blockchain-based systems bolster security and lower the possibility of control .

This move promises to reshape the trajectory of the internet and empower individuals with genuine web control.
